The Golden State Warriors had a rough night against the Houston Rockets in their recent meeting. The team suffered a 100-104 loss, which landed them at a 10-9 record. However, apart from the loss, Stephen Curry’s health condition raised a significant concern within the Warriors’ depth.
Curry returned after a case of the flu that had kept him sidelined for a few games. The veteran guard made a solid impact in a game against the Utah Jazz, but looked a bit out of rhythm in their loss against the Rockets, posting only 14 points, five assists, and six rebounds.
A viral clip from Wednesday’s game showed Curry in discomfort with his leg. He was even struggling to walk and couldn’t even sit properly. The injury occurred after the 37-year-old collided with Rockets star Amen Thompson, which brought significant tension within the Warriors’ core.
With AI Horford out of the rotation, the Warriors needed Curry’s strong veteran presence to stay competitive for the upcoming games. Now, as the injury appears severe, he may miss further games ahead, and the Warriors need to find a suitable replacement as they aim to improve their position in the league.
NBA Analyst Showed Concern Over Stephen Curry’s Leg Injury

The Golden State Warriors faced another setback as Curry suffered an injury in his left leg during their last game against the Houston Rockets. With several key players out of the rotation, the team is already finding it difficult to stay in rhythm, and Curry’s recent injury added more complications for the games ahead.
NBA analyst Brett Siegel shared his words regarding Curry’s health. “Stephen Curry does not look good out there and is moving around very slow with a massive limp. He seemed to hurt what looks like his left leg while taking a charge from Amen Thompson, only for the call to be overturned several minutes ago,” he wrote on X.
Amid the growing tension, the Warriors might stay positive and start working with their other talents. Curry’s absence will surely make a major hole in their game plan, but the team will hope to see him back as soon as possible. If his recovery lingers, the Warriors’ playoff hopes could quickly slip out of reach.
